Oak Floor Replacement Questions
What are common signs that oak floor replacement is needed? Visible damage, deep scratches, warped planks, or persistent stains indicate replacement may be necessary.
Can oak floors be refinished instead of replaced? Yes, refinishing can restore the appearance, but replacement is recommended if the damage is extensive or structural.
What types of oak flooring are available for replacement? Options include solid oak planks, engineered oak, and pre-finished oak flooring to suit different needs.
Is oak floor replacement suitable for high-traffic areas? Yes, oak is durable and can be replaced with thicker or more resilient planks for areas with heavy use.
